*Job Summary* We are seeking a dedicated and compassionate Physiotherapist to join our healthcare team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for assessing, planning, and implementing personalized treatment plans to improve patients' mobility, strength, and overall well-being. This role involves working closely with patients across various age groups and medical conditions, ensuring the highest standards of patient care and rehabilitation. Prior hospital experience and familiarity with acute care settings are highly desirable. The Physiotherapist will play a vital role in helping patients recover from injuries, surgeries, or chronic conditions, contributing to their improved quality of life. *Responsibilities* * Conduct thorough assessments of patients? physical conditions and develop tailored treatment plans. * Administer therapeutic exercises, manual therapy, and other modalities to facilitate recovery. * Monitor patient progress and adjust treatment strategies as necessary. * Educate patients and their families on injury prevention, health maintenance, and home exercise programs. * Collaborate with multidisciplinary healthcare teams to ensure comprehensive patient care. * Maintain accurate documentation of patient evaluations, treatments, and progress notes in compliance with healthcare regulations. * Stay updated on the latest physiotherapy techniques and best practices through ongoing professional development. *Skills* * Proven experience in hospital settings, especially in acute care environments. * Strong background in pediatrics and patient care across diverse populations. * Excellent knowledge of medical terminology relevant to physiotherapy practice. * Exceptional communication skills to effectively educate and motivate patients. * Ability to work collaboratively within a multidisciplinary team. * Compassionate approach with a focus on patient-centered care. * Strong organizational skills to manage multiple cases efficiently while maintaining detailed records. This position offers an opportunity to make a meaningful difference in patients? lives through expert physiotherapy care in a supportive healthcare environment.
